Classic Rock magazine details Vince Gill joining The Eagles

THE DECEMBER issue of Classic Rock magazine ran a nine page cover
story on the Eagles whose album 'Their Greatest Hits 1971-1975'
remains as the biggest selling album in US chart history having sold
38 million copies. The article tells how the Eagles were thought to
have retired after the death in 2016 of Glenn Frey but are now in the
middle of another successful stadium tour with a new lineup which
features Frey's son Deacon and Christian country star Vince Gill. There are
no plans to continue the Eagles tour beyond the summer of 2019. Gill
was asked whether he would continue with the group if asked. He
responded, "Any time I would have the opportunity to stand up with
these guys, sing these songs and plays these songs, as long as they
wanted me I'm in."
